Output 86e7dfea9713ffa2000907eea148f5c2de6990f5ec00591af8be4eb7e99e34e5:4

value
27700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f64701624196d6d68e569550ed55191783714042 OP_EQUAL
address
3Q9DDGy4kPJJxvoPUiqDf1AxjiBAQNDEp8
transaction
86e7dfea9713ffa2000907eea148f5c2de6990f5ec00591af8be4eb7e99e34e5
confirmations
444175
spent
true